According to the American Dental Association (ADA), 59% of adults have private dental insurance; however, 35% of Americans haven’t been to a dentist in at least 1 year. Many people believe they can’t afford to see their dentist in Frisco, despite having dental insurance, but this couldn’t be further from the truth. Your monthly premiums for your policy are an investment in your dental health. Unfortunately, time is running out to use your coverage because it expires at the end of the year. Here are 4 ways to maximize your insurance benefits before you lose them.

While dentists today are capable of replacing teeth more effectively than ever before, it wasn’t always this way. In fact, people spent over a thousand years looking for ways to replace teeth. Historians, archaeologists, and anthropologists have confirmed that old civilizations used many different materials to replace the roots of teeth.
